Output 665c3626fe1f983fd947ea34af7fa99d4df7f7da9cc0f4334e7ad5696d14dc2f:0

value
25421711
script pubkey
OP_0 OP_PUSHBYTES_20 43453e70384df0d886160ab5000386177b7e9482
address
ltc1qgdznuupcfhcd3pskp26sqquxzaaha9yz86k7rr
transaction
665c3626fe1f983fd947ea34af7fa99d4df7f7da9cc0f4334e7ad5696d14dc2f
spent
true